Plate umpire Jerry Layne needed to depart the Colorado Rockies’ 11-7 win over the Arizona Diamondbacks within the backside of the sixth inning after a foul tip off the bat of Randal Grichuk struck the higher fringe of his facemask.

Layne left the sphere underneath his personal energy, escorted by Rockies medical personnel for additional examination and remedy.

The sport was delayed for a number of minutes whereas Chad Whitson donned protecting gear earlier than transferring behind the plate.

Layne had initially dominated that Grichuk had been hit by the pitch, however replay overview decided that the ball nicked the knob of Grichuk’s bat earlier than skipping off catcher Carson Kelly’s glove and placing Layne’s masks.
